UV-VIS与HPLC对牛黄类药材中胆红素含量的测定方法及影响因素分析 被引量:4

Detection Method and Influence Factors of Bilirubin in Bovis Calculus by UV-VIS and HPLC

摘要 目的:选择和建立对牛黄类药材中总胆红素含量测定的适宜方法。方法:采用HPLC法对牛黄、体外培育牛黄中胆红素含量进行测定,HPLC法条件为Boston Green ODS-C18(150 mm×4.6 mm,5μm)色谱柱,流动相为乙腈-1%冰乙酸溶液(95∶5),流速为1.0 ml/min,检测波长450 nm,柱温30℃;并与UV-VIS法比较其优劣。结果:牛黄类药材中总胆红素含量结果显示,UV-VIS法较HPLC法高,牛黄比体外培育牛黄的差异大;超声温度对不同类型牛黄中胆红素的提取效率影响不同。结论:HPLC法比UV-VIS法更具适用性与专属性,可准确得到牛黄类药材中胆红素含量,且操作简便、快速,应用性较广。 Objective:To compare the UV-VIS method and HPLC method applied in determining bilirubin content of Boris Calculus and to select a appropriate method. Factors affecting the accuracy are also optimized. Methods: UV-VIS method and HPLC method were applied to study the Bovis Calculus and Bovis calculus sativus in bilirubin content. The separation was performed on a Boston Green ODS-C18 ( 150mm ×4.6mm, 5μm) column, the mobile phase was acetonitrile-l% glacial acetic acid (95 : 5 ) at a flow rate of 1.0ml/min, the UV detection was set at 450nm and the column temperature was 30℃. Results : The values that UV method collected was higher than that of the HPLC method in bilirubin content of Boris Calculus, and the difference in Bovis Calculus was more obvious than that in Bovis calculus sativus; the temperature of ultrasound has different effect on bilirubin extracting of different kinds of bezoars. Conclusion: HPLC method is more suitable and specific than UV method ; it can accurately determine bilirubin content of bezoar and is simple, rapid, widely applied.
